Trending statement on police recruitment for training not from our spokesman —PSC

The Police Service  Commission (PSC) has drawn the attention of the public to a trending story in the social media on the resumption of training for an imaginary batch B of the 2022 Constable Recruitment, describing it as fictitious and misleading.

The PSC also said that it is disturbed on the continuous use of the name of its spokesman, Mr. Ikechukwu Ani, on these diversionary publications which it belied was planted to cause mischief and mislead innocent young Nigerians who are desirous of a career in the Nigeria Police Force.

“The fictitious publication is captioned: ‘Police Recruitment: Batch B Candidates starts training February 16; PSC/NPF  Endorses  https://apply.policerecruitment.gov.ng portal-calls on Batch B candidates  to stick to it for information.’

“The fraudsters also attached a telephone number – 09027314596 – through which they are expected to fraudulently dupe unsuspecting Nigerian youths.

“The Police Service Commission wishes to distance itself and its spokesman from this obviously misleading and libelous story.

“The Commission states as follows:

i. That at no time did it discuss, approve or issue any press release on the above phantom publication.

ii. That the new recruits are still in training and will be passing out later this month, and no decision has been taken on when the next recruitment will commence.

iii. That the Commission in line with its standard Operating procedures will issue an official statement on subsequent decision on recruitment for this year.”

Meanwhile, Chairman of the Commission,  DIG Hashimu Argungu (rtd), has directed the Nigeria Police Force to quickly arrest these fraudsters who are bent on undermining the Commission and dupe unsuspecting Nigerian youths.

The Chairman advised that the misleading story should be discountenanced, as the Commission is yet to take any decision on recruitment for this year.

He noted that the Commission would continue to be transparent and ensure that its recruitment is merit-based and in line with established rules and regulations.

DIG Argungu said interested Nigerians should be patient and await Commission’s official statement on this year’s Recruitment.
